cancel
Showing results for 
Search instead for 
Did you mean: 

How to Trigger Pipeline from CDL for Certain Business Unit

0 Kudos

Hi Experts,

I am new to SAP Commissions and in our commission we have 2 business units which are using different schema and calendar separately. Currently we are having requirement to trigger pipeline process from CDL which each business unit have different timing to do so.

Appreciate your kind help and guidance for steps need to be done for this.

Thank you in advance.

Best Regards.

Accepted Solutions (1)

Accepted Solutions (1)

yogananda
Product and Topic Expert
Product and Topic Expert
0 Kudos

Hi kl_it

In CDL, you have template called CDL_PIPELINE_Template which will trigger a pipeline ..
This will take care if you have PU's and custom calendar..

Since BU's are associated to PU's.. you will have to mention PU Name in template.

https://help.sap.com/viewer/0e4b0e05f53e4f87a21c5ccfca72fea6/2101/en-US/726cf84c7c231014a804993ce404...
0 Kudos

Hi Yoga,

Thank you so much for information shared.

Yes we do have separate processing unit for each business unit. Besides that each business unit has its own custom calendar.

In my case, let say that BU A has PU A and Calendar A. And Business Unit B has PU B and Calendar B.

Already did try to drop the pipeline file on the SFTP for PU B with Period Jan 2021. But on the CDL log there is error saying that the period name maintained on Calendar A. And on the template there is no field for which Calendar pipeline should be triggered.

It seems there is a certain way to set up that which calendar will be used and this step still missing. Wondering in where we can set it up ?

Appreciate your kind help and guidance.

Thank you in advance.

Answers (3)

Answers (3)

0 Kudos

Hi Yoga,

Already tried by putting the Calendar Name on the last field of the file and face another error.

Here is the error message: "Error while submitting job to Pipeline: URL=https://0373.callidusondemand.com/TrueComp-SaaS/services/rest//pipeline/submitJob;ResponseStatus=500;ResponseText=com.fasterxml.jackson.databind.MappingIterator@46401323"

Wondering how to know what is causing this error and how to solve it ?

Appreciate your kind help and guidance.

Thank you in advance.

yogananda
Product and Topic Expert
Product and Topic Expert
0 Kudos

Raise a support ticket, this error leads to RestAPI seems to be down.

0 Kudos

Hi Yoga,

Oh my bad, the calendar name is the latest field. Let me try it first.

Thank you for the guidance Yoga.

yogananda
Product and Topic Expert
Product and Topic Expert
0 Kudos

HI kl_it

Use the below format and change the values according to your design and drop it sftp and let me know how it goes..

PipelineRun|CompensateAndPay|PU-NAME|March 2020|full||||true||false|false|false||||||||||||Main Monthly Calendar